1. Over-the-Counter (OTC) Solutions: Your First Line of Defense 💪
When it comes to managing chronic pharyngitis, OTC medications can be a lifesaver. Here are a few options to consider:
- Expectorants: These help thin out the mucus, making it easier to cough up. Popular choices include guaifenesin (Mucinex). 💧
- Antihistamines: If your pharyngitis is triggered by allergies, antihistamines like cetirizine (Zyrtec) or loratadine (Claritin) can reduce inflammation and mucus production. 🌼
- Cough Suppressants: For those dry, hacking coughs, a cough suppressant like dextromethorphan (Robitussin) can provide temporary relief. 🚫*
2. Prescription Medications: When OTC Isn’t Enough 📜
If OTC meds aren’t cutting it, your doctor might prescribe something stronger:
- Nasal Corticosteroids: Sprays like fluticasone (Flonase) or mometasone (Nasonex) can reduce inflammation in the nasal passages, which can help alleviate postnasal drip and throat irritation. 🚰
- Antibiotics: If your chronic pharyngitis is caused by a bacterial infection, antibiotics like amoxicillin or azithromycin might be necessary. However, these should only be used when prescribed by a doctor. 🦠
- Mucolytics: These medications, like acetylcysteine, help break down thick mucus, making it easier to expel. 💥
3. Natural Remedies: Complement Your Treatment 🍃
While medications can be effective, natural remedies can also play a role in managing chronic pharyngitis:
- Honey and Lemon: A classic combo for soothing a sore throat. Mix a teaspoon of honey and lemon juice in warm water for a comforting drink. 🍯🍋
- Ginger Tea: Ginger has anti-inflammatory properties and can help reduce throat irritation. Brew some fresh ginger root in hot water and add a touch of honey. 🍁
- Steam Inhalation: Inhaling steam can help loosen mucus and relieve congestion. Try adding a few drops of eucalyptus oil to a bowl of hot water and inhale the steam. 🌬️
